Precise CO2 emission measurements\, ongoing project performance monitoring\, and independent data verification provide stakeholder confidence in the CCS system’s greenhouse gas reduction\, safe operation\, and prompt issue resolution. \nLikewise\, developing ground models for offshore wind turbine placement demands a comprehensive approach that addresses various geotechnical\, geophysical\, regulatory\, and stakeholder aspects. \nA common element should be that any ‘baseline’ geophysical platform is built to best practice standards for both CCS and Wind projects. For CCS\, accurate subsurface characterization ensures reliable site candidate selection and ranking\, facilitating the deployment of appropriate monitoring technologies post-CO2 injection in a cost-effective manner.
